Rep Power: 208 | | | What would you do if you didnt have access to weight equipment for 2 weeks on a trip? I am going on a vacation for two weeks on the 15th of May.
I won't have access to a weight room the entire time.
What would you guys do? I want to get some kind of training in.

I want to get some kind of training in. | You could take some stretch bands with you, and do some minor stretching techniques when you have time; this will do your body good, baby! And, there is nothing wrong with doing some light body weight exercises if you have the space and time.
I take off one week every 6 to 8 weeks regardless, just to allow a total body recovery--it does the body GOOD once in a while, brotha!  Just think of it as a recovery period and go have a good time for petes sakes!
